https://bugs.documentfoundation.org/show_bug.cgi?id=33304

--- Comment #54 from Mike Kaganski <mikekagan...@hotmail.com> ---
The issues here:

1. Terminological (and coordinate system) problem: what Writer calls "margin"
is not what Word calls "margin"; the latter uses that term for what is margins
+ headings (roughly) in Writer. this is also ...

2. Computational problem: when I mentioned "roughly", I e.g. didn't consider
borders width; and the latter is usually expressed in different units compared
to the rest; so it's not easy to calculate the correct elements sizes to get
exactly what is expressed in the other coordinate system, even when one
understands the idea.

3. Missing functionality problem: although it's true that Writer system can do
things Word can't (easily), the opposite is also true: e.g., in Writer, it's
difficult to make headers to grow from page body upwards, i.e. when it's
single-line, it starts just as close to page body as when it's 3 lines high.

4. Habit/least surprise principle problem: when users decide to add a
header/footer to a document with content, users expect (out of habit, or
because it just seems logical) that the pages will keep their current content,
and the added headers/footers would not reduce the page body area.

5. Formatting problem: see comment 46.

Those are actually mostly *different* problems; and the problem 4, which has
possibly the largest impact, is likely the easiest to fix just by making the
algorithm adding header/footer to recalculate margins (as final part of comment
45 suggests). That would partly address also problem 2, which might be further
addressed e.g. by the complex "page layout" dialog, which would allow the two
coordinates variants simultaneously, and do all the recalculations itself.

-- 
You are receiving this mail because:
You are the assignee for the bug.
_______________________________________________
Libreoffice-bugs mailing list
Libreoffice-bugs@lists.freedesktop.org
https://lists.freedesktop.org/mailman/listinfo/libreoffice-bugs

Reply via email to